The problem

Pediatric Associates, Inc. knew a thing or two about working patient lists and overdue wellness visits. With five locations spread across the Greater Columbus area, it was common for the practice to assign staff daily call lists for patient rebooking—resulting in nearly 100 patient calls per staff member per day. Staff attrition became an issue, while gaps in care and patient follow-through impacted Medicaid reimbursement and population health goals.

The need

A scalable way to engage and motivate patients to act—while eliminating staff workload.

The solution

For the team at Pediatric Associates, Phreesia’s suite of patient communication and engagement tools made all the difference. By replacing phone calls with modern digital communication, the practice engaged families through the channels they actually use—text and email—while also offering the convenience of self-scheduling.  

Phreesia’s Appointment Accelerator automated the rebooking of no-shows and last-minute cancellations, recovering 1,500 lost appointments and accelerating $225,000 in revenue. Vaccine clinics also became easier to manage through mass notifications and self-scheduling, leading to 4,500 flu vaccine appointments booked—without a single phone call.  

As a result of turning to Phreesia, Pediatric Associates reduced staff workload and met critical quality measures, ultimately earning more than $100,000 in Medicaid incentive payments. 

Phreesia helped us meet eight of 12 quality metrics, many of which focused on overdue checkups. In May we had 598 overdue well visits for patients aged 0-30 months. By June, we reduced that number to just 137 by leveraging Phreesia.”

Rachel Smith, IT Manager, Pediatric Associates, Inc.
